In the United States, the minimum age to gamble varies by state. Generally, there are two primary age thresholds: 18 and 21 years old. In states like Nevada and New Jersey, where some of the most famous casinos are located, the legal gambling age is set at 21. This means that individuals must be at least 21 years old to enter casinos and participate in games such as poker, blackjack, and slot machines. The rationale behind this age limit is often attributed to the desire to prevent underage gambling and to protect young people from the potential harms associated with gambling addiction.

Conversely, several states allow individuals as young as 18 to gamble. For example, states like Michigan, New York, and Pennsylvania permit 18-year-olds to enter casinos and engage in gaming activities. In these jurisdictions, while individuals can gamble, they may still face restrictions on purchasing alcohol, which is often served in casinos. This dual legal age requirement can sometimes lead to confusion among patrons, as the age for gambling does not always align with the age for consuming alcohol.

In addition to state regulations, tribal casinos also have their own age requirements, which can differ from those set by state law. Many tribal casinos adhere to the minimum age of 21, but some may allow 18-year-olds to gamble. The specific age limit is typically determined by the tribal authority and can vary significantly from one tribe to another.

Outside of the United States, the legal gambling age can also vary widely. In Canada, the minimum age to gamble ranges from 18 to 19, depending on the province. For instance, in British Columbia, individuals can start gambling at 19, while in Alberta, the legal age is 18. Similarly, in the United Kingdom, the minimum age for gambling in casinos is 18 years, aligning with the age for other adult activities.

In many countries, the age restrictions are strictly enforced, and casinos implement various measures to verify the age of their patrons. This can include requiring identification, such as a driver’s license or passport, before allowing entry or permitting participation in gambling activities.
